1 | //-------------------------------------------------------------------------------------------------- |
2 | // $Id: FakeEventHeader.h,v 1.3 2009/07/20 19:05:04 loizides Exp $ |
3 | // |
4 | // FakeEventHeader |
5 | // |
6 | // Class to hold information specific for events where some fakable object has been promoted |
7 | // to a (faked) lepton. |
8 | // |
9 | // Authors: S. Xie |
10 | //-------------------------------------------------------------------------------------------------- |
11 | |
12 | #ifndef MITPHYSICS_FAKEMODS_FAKEEVENTHEADER_H |
13 | #define MITPHYSICS_FAKEMODS_FAKEEVENTHEADER_H |
14 | |
15 | #include "MitAna/DataTree/interface/DataObject.h" |
16 | #include "MitAna/DataTree/interface/JetCol.h" |
17 | #include "MitPhysics/FakeMods/interface/FakeObjectCol.h" |
18 | |
19 | namespace mithep |
20 | { |
21 | class FakeEventHeader : public DataObject |
22 | { |
23 | public: |
24 | FakeEventHeader() : fWeight(1.0), fWeightLowError(0.0), fWeightHighError(0.0) {} |
25 | ~FakeEventHeader() {} |
26 | |
27 | Double_t Weight() const { return fWeight; } |
28 | Double_t WeightLowError() const { return fWeightLowError; } |
29 | Double_t WeightHighError() const { return fWeightHighError; } |
30 | const FakeObject *FakeObj(UInt_t i) const { return fFakeObjects.At(i); } |
31 | UInt_t FakeObjsSize() const { return fFakeObjects.GetEntries(); } |
32 | const Jet *UnfakedJet(UInt_t i) const { return fJets.At(i); } |
33 | UInt_t NJets() const { return fJets.GetEntries(); } |
34 | void SetWeight(Double_t w) { fWeight = w; } |
35 | void SetWeightLowError(Double_t error) { fWeightLowError = error; } |
36 | void SetWeightHighError(Double_t error) { fWeightHighError = error; } |
37 | void AddJets(const Jet *jet) { fJets.Add(jet); } |
38 | void AddFakeObject(const Particle *p, EObjType faketype, |
39 | Bool_t fakeTag, Bool_t mcTag); |
40 | void AddFakeObject(const mithep::FakeObject *fo); |
41 | |
42 | protected: |
43 | |
44 | Double_t fWeight; //fake event weight |
45 | Double_t fWeightLowError; //fake event weight low error |
46 | Double_t fWeightHighError; //fake event weight high error |
47 | FakeObjectArr fFakeObjects; //fake objects |
48 | JetOArr fJets; //collection of jets after some have been |
49 | |
50 | ClassDef(FakeEventHeader, 1) // Fake event header class |
51 | }; |
52 | } |
53 | |
54 | //-------------------------------------------------------------------------------------------------- |
55 | inline void mithep::FakeEventHeader::AddFakeObject(const Particle *p, EObjType faketype, |
56 | Bool_t fakeTag, Bool_t mcTag) |
57 | { |
58 | // Add new fake object |
59 | mithep::FakeObject *newFake = fFakeObjects.AddNew(); |
60 | newFake->SetParticle(p); |
61 | newFake->SetFakeType(faketype); |
62 | newFake->SetFakeTag(fakeTag); |
63 | newFake->SetMCTag(mcTag); |
64 | } |
65 | |
66 | //-------------------------------------------------------------------------------------------------- |
67 | inline void mithep::FakeEventHeader::AddFakeObject(const mithep::FakeObject *fo) |
68 | { |
69 | // Add new fake object with default parameters taken from the original object. |
70 | mithep::FakeObject *newFake = fFakeObjects.AddNew(); |
71 | newFake->SetParticle(fo->FakeParticle()); |
72 | newFake->SetFakeType(fo->ObjType()); |
73 | newFake->SetFakeTag(fo->FakeTag()); |
74 | newFake->SetMCTag(fo->MCTag()); |
75 | } |
76 | #endif |
